Output 3fcdf228a56594448ca51154f269e98ff00bcfc34a996a70571a1d1514b0068b:0

value
14407859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a31c84dfa586a01a738fe30ed3401607323a5e8a OP_EQUAL
address
MNmcYEeDBuU4JndvZbCsV5BXsWATmkkkT2
transaction
3fcdf228a56594448ca51154f269e98ff00bcfc34a996a70571a1d1514b0068b
spent
true